World Health Day 2025: 10 Expert Tips to Stay Healthy at Work

On World Health Day 2025, as sedentary lifestyles and burnout reach alarming levels, health experts reveal 10 actionable tips to maintain physical and mental wellness at work—whether you’re in-office, hybrid, or fully remote.

💡 10 Research-Backed Workplace Wellness Tips

  1. 20-20-20 Rule
    • Every 20 minutes, stare 20 feet off for 20 seconds—cuts eye strain nearly in half, per eye docs.
  2. Hydration Hacks
    • Park a 1-liter water bottle on your desk—apps like WaterMinder ping you to sip.
  3. Active Sitting
    • Ditch the chair for a stability ball or standing desk—burns 100 extra calories an hour.
  4. Micro-Workouts
    • Wall push-ups or seated leg lifts—three sets of 15 keep blood pumping.
  5. Ergonomic Setup
    • Eyes at screen-top height, wrists level with elbows, feet flat or propped—nails the posture sweet spot.
  6. Mental Health Breaks
    • Five-minute meditation—Headspace or Calm work—slashes stress; “No-Meeting Wednesdays” cut it by a third.
  7. Healthy Snacking
    • Almonds, Greek yogurt, hummus with veggies beat the 3 PM crash—skip the candy bars.
  8. Air Quality Boost
    • Desk plants like snake or peace lily, or a mini HEPA filter—breathe easier in stale offices.
  9. Posture Gadgets
    • Wearables like Upright Go 2 buzz when you slump—keeps your spine in line.
  10. End-of-Day Wind-Down
    • Five-minute stretches or a quick journal session—drops next-day tension by over a quarter.
